Derek Jeter & Paul Mantell Co-Write a Middle Grade Novel

“His inspirational children’s novel, The Contract, is set to go on sale Tuesday, the first title off the presses of his new company, Jeter Publishing, an imprint of Simon & Schuster…Jeter’s novel really doesn’t stray far from his real-life storyline: his fictional mother and father are a biracial couple, one a social worker, the other an accountant, just like those of the superstar. And both Jeters have a little sister named Sharlee. The fictional Derek Jeter boldly states in a school essay titled ‘My Dreams for the Future’ that he will play short for the Yankees.” (The New York Daily News)
